RU CT: Boston MA to Bridgeport CT – 10/20/2014
RED CONSIST: 60 Cars = 4 Stocks, 35 Coaches, 2 COFC, 19 Flats. (Total 256 axles less power)

REMINDER: RBBB Rail Transportation Routings (RTR’s) and Times are made in advance and Subject to Change (STC) without notice as the host railroad(s) require. ROUTINGS AND TIMES ARE UNPREDICTABLE, a lot can change during departure, although the CT’s are to run ahead of schedule if the host RR’s can accommodate. Crew Changes, Service Stops and Consist Rearrangement can occur anywhere or anytime along the route at the discretion of the operating/transportation officials.

“The Network” will try to provide the “Projected Routing” (NPR) when and as data is received.
As of this Post Time NPR appears to be the same as in “2013”. Power can be whatever is available by carrier.
As in 2013 the move should be a joint operation of CSXT, CSO (Connecticut Southern) and MNCR (Metro North Commuter Lines).
MA: CSXT - Boston, Worcester, Palmer, Springfield. At Springfield CSXT will handoff the CT to CSO,
CT: CSO - Windsor Locks, Hartford, New Haven (Coaches to the Grove) with Stocks and Flats handoff to CSXT /MNCL for Bridgeport.
NOTE: As stated in “REMINDER” above, ROUTES and DEPARTURE TIMES are always subject to change without notice. In “2013” the CT was through Berlin CT around 3:30 PM EDT, on its Monday move to Bridgeport.
